Insul is a charming small village located in the state of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any. Nestled in the picturesque Ahr Valley, Insul offers a serene and idyllic setting, surrounded by lush green hills and vineyards. The village is part of the Verbandsgemeinde Adenau, a collective municipality that includes several other small communities in the region. With a population of just a few hundred residents, Insul is known for its close-knit community and welcoming atmosphere. The village has a rich history, with roots dating back several centuries, and visitors can explore historical buildings and traditional half-timbered houses that reflect its cultural heritage. Nature enthusiasts will find plenty to enjoy in and around Insul. The surrounding landscape is perfect for hiking and cycling, offering scenic trails that pass through forests, fields, and along the Ahr River. The area is also renowned for its wine production, particularly its red wines, and visitors can sample local varieties at nearby vineyards and wine festivals.
